Jeff,Well, Google didn't invent Android, but if you look at <https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Android_(operating_system)#History> you'll see that Android Inc started in 2000 and was going in the wrong direction for 4 years (being developed as an OS for digital cameras). They changed for a year to try to develop it as a mobile OS, but had almost gone bust at one time. Google bought them out in 2005. The rest is history.
